American (ARL) quarterly results | analyst sentiment and broader market trends remain in focus. American Realty Investors Inc. (ARL) reported a net loss per share of -$1.08 for the third quarter of 2024, with no consensus estimate available for comparison. Revenue figures were not disclosed in the announcement, and year-over-year growth data is not applicable. Following the release, ARL’s stock declined 6.87%, reflecting investor disappointment with the reported loss and lack of revenue transparency.

ARL’s Q3 2024 performance was primarily impacted by the ongoing challenges in the commercial real estate sector. The company’s portfolio, which includes multifamily, office, and retail properties, likely faced headwinds from higher interest rates and softening demand in certain markets. Operating expenses, property taxes, and financing costs may have weighed on earnings, contributing to the negative EPS of -$1.08. No segment-level breakdown was provided, making it difficult to pinpoint which assets underperformed. However, the absence of revenue disclosure suggests that top-line figures may have been below management’s expectations or that the company is transitioning to a new reporting structure. In prior quarters, ARL has focused on property sales and debt reduction, and these activities may have also influenced the reported loss. Without explicit segment data, investors are left to infer that the loss stemmed from a combination of lower rental income, higher vacancy rates, or one-time charges.

ARL did not issue formal guidance for the remainder of 2024, and management commentary provided in the earnings release was limited. Given the lack of forward-looking statements, the company may be adopting a cautious stance amid macroeconomic uncertainty. Strategic priorities likely include deleveraging the balance sheet and selectively disposing of non-core assets. The high interest rate environment continues to pressure the real estate investment trust (REIT) sector, and ARL’s ability to refinance maturing debt remains a key risk factor. Additionally, property valuations may decline further if cap rates rise, potentially triggering impairment charges. The company may explore joint ventures or asset sales to generate liquidity, but such moves could dilute shareholder value. Without clear revenue or margin trends, investors should monitor ARL’s upcoming filings for more granular financial details and management’s outlook on portfolio performance.

The 6.87% drop in ARL’s stock price following the Q3 report indicates a negative market reaction, likely driven by the larger-than-expected loss and the lack of revenue disclosure. Analyst coverage is sparse for this small-cap real estate firm, so no consensus views are available. From an investment perspective, the absence of both revenue and estimate data creates uncertainty about the company’s core operating performance. Shareholders may be concerned about the sustainability of dividends (if any) and the potential for further dilution. Key metrics to watch in the next quarter include occupancy rates, same-store net operating income, and debt maturity schedules. The broader real estate market remains under pressure from elevated interest rates, and ARL’s high leverage could exacerbate downside risks. Any positive catalysts, such as a significant asset sale or interest rate cuts, could improve sentiment, but near-term volatility may persist.
